The Municipal Company Termoenergetica Bucharest has announced that 700 buildings will be without hot water as a result of replacement and repair works on the heating network. The work is being carried out in various areas of the city, including Bucharesti Noi Boulevard and Splaiul Unirii, and involves armoring pipes and repairing the main lines. The interventions are scheduled to last until 11pm on Thursday and the intervention teams are constantly working to solve the problems. Completion of the work depends on the condition of the pipes and their complexity.
